For the academic year 2023-2024, the average acceptance rate of Most Searched Colleges In Arkansas is 75.71%. The yield, also known as enrollment rate, is 30.34%.
A total of 60,072 have applied, 45,481 admitted, and 13,800 students have enrolled one of Most Searched Colleges In Arkansas.
University of Arkansas at Little Rock is the tightest school to admit with 57.99% acceptance rate, and Williams Baptist University has the second lowest acceptance rate of 58.97%.
